    She did mess up, if the price is in lbs X by 2.21 to get the Kg price.... and we always round up the price to the penny. As this is what the tills have to have entered when competitor matching... so it should have been $2.18 /kg . Just let them know that if you display an ad in lb price they need to enter it as kg for the match... I used to calculate this at home lots of times... I find lots of stores now have conversion charts to convert lb to kg

    i usually find another ad that shows the price
    99c/lb =2.18 kg
    1 lb = 0.453592 kg

    here's a chart to get you started

    0.39c/lb = 0.86c/kg
    0.55c/lb = $1.21/kg
    0.79c/lb = $1.49/kg
    0.88c/lb = $1.94/kg
    0.99c/lb = $2.18/kg
    $1.00/lb = $2.20/kg
    $1.29/lb = $2.84/kg
    $1.49/lb = $3.28/kg
    $1.55/lb = $3.42/kg
    $1.69/lb = $3.73/kg
    $1.88/lb = $4.14/kg
    $1.97/lb = $4.34/kg
    $1.98/lb = $4.37/kg
    $1.99/lb = $4.39/kg
    $2.49/lb = $5.49/kg
    $2.88/lb = $6.35/kg
    $2.97/lb = $6.55/kg
    $2.98/lb = $6.57/kg
    $2.99/lb = $6.59/kg
    $3.00/lb = $6.61/kg
    $3.48/lb = $7.67/kg
    $3.98/lb = $8.77/kg
    $3.99/lb = $8.80/kg
    $4.49/lb = $9.90/kg
    $4.88/lb = $10.76/kg
    $4.99/lb = $11.00/kg
    $5.49/lb = $12.10/kg
    $5.99/lb = $13.21/kg
    $6.99/lb = $15.41/kg
    $7.99/lb = $17.61/kg
    $8.99/lb = $19.82/kg
    $9.99/lb = $22.02/kg
    $10.99/lb = $24.23/kg
    $12.99/lb = $28.64/kg
    $13.99/lb = $30.84/kg
    $14.99/lb = $33.10/kg
    $15.99/lb = $35.25/kg
